Katina Mountanos Turns Mediterranean Wellness into a Brand

Katina Mountanos is the Founder and CEO of Kosterina

Katina Mountanos is the Founder and CEO of Kosterina, a wellness and lifestyle brand built around ultra high-antioxidant, early harvest,extra virgin olive oil from Southern Greece an authentic embodiment of Mediterranean wellness. With a focus on superior quality, transparency, and heritage, Kosterina blends food and beauty through its clean, antioxidant-rich products.

Early Life and Education

Katina Mountanos grew up in a Greek-American family on Long Island, frequently spending summers in her father’s hometown of Koroni in Southern Greece. These experiences rooted her in the Mediterranean tradition of olive oil centred living where the smell of the sea, the salt air, and the taste of fresh olive oil defined childhood memories. 

Educationally, she earned a B.S. in Economics and Finance from NYU’s Stern School of Business and later received her MBA from Harvard Business School.

Career Path to Entrepreneurship

Katina Mountanos began their career in 2002 as an Analyst and Associate in Citigroup’s Corporate & Investment Bank. In 2008, they moved to L’Oreal S.A. as a Marketing Manager, where they managed new brand innovation for large scale hair care launches, where she honed brand innovation skills. In 2010, she entered the e-commerce space at Quidsi/Amazon, launching and managing BeautyBar.com, which cemented her entrepreneurial spirit.

She co-founded Manicube in 2012, later acquired by Elizabeth Arden’s Red Door Spa in 2015, and briefly led operations at Jet.com prior to its Walmart acquisition. At Walmart, she spearheaded an internal incubation group, launching brands like Allswell and Glow Habit.

From Passion to Purpose: Why Kosterina Began

Katina launched Kosterina in 2016 as a side-project after noticing that most U.S. supermarket olive oils didn’t resemble her family’s rich, flavorful oil from Greece. Ever the perfectionist, she became an olive-oil sommelier and learned that most U.S. “extra virgin” oils were mislabeled, often lacking essential antioxidants called polyphenols. 

Her original product was an early-harvest, high-polyphenol extra virgin olive oil made from Koroneiki olives sourced from her native Southern Greece designed to deliver both taste and wellness benefits. 

Brand Philosophy: Authenticity and Expansion

Kosterina is rooted in authenticity, transparency, and heritage with a mission to reinvent olive oil across unexpected categories.Its hero product the high-antioxidant extra virgin olive oil serves as the brand’s emotional and strategic core. From there, Katina introduced flavored olive oils, balsamic vinegars, dark chocolate with olive oil, and skincare, all emphasizing wellness through simplicity. 

Overcoming Early Challenges

Kosterina’s journey wasn’t without milestones. Launching just before COVID in early 2020 brought supply chain headaches and packaging challenges especially shipping heavy glass bottles, which initially broke 10% of the time. By redesigning packaging, the breakage rate fell below 0.5%.

Katina’s commitment to quality helped win Whole Foods’ interest, and even during pandemic disruptions, she pivoted aggressively toward direct-to-consumer channels, strengthening digital strategies. 

Product Recognition and Market Reach

Under Katina’s leadership, Kosterina has been widely featured and celebrated: in outlets like The New York Times, Vogue, Bon Appetit, SELF, Men’s Health, and more. The brand’s products are now available at Whole Foods, Target, Crate & Barrel, HSN, and their own website. 

It has also earned acclaim from awards such as the New York International Olive Oil Competition, reflecting both taste and wellness credentials. 

Personal Motivation: Heritage Meets Wellness

Katina’s personal journey especially motherhood deepened her commitment to wellness. She recognized that what you put on your body counts just as much as what you put in it, motivating Kosterina’s expansion into skincare and deodorant lines. 

Skincare offerings began in November 2021 with “Extra Virgin Hydrating Face Oil” and “Oil Balm,” followed by a clean “Extra Virgin Deodorant” in early 2022. 

Looking Forward: Sustaining a Mediterranean Legacy

Katina remains committed to growing Kosterina while preserving its authenticity. Inspired by “Blue Zone” living communities known for longevity and wellness her goal is to translate everyday Mediterranean habits into American homes through thoughtfully crafted, healthy products.
